Summary
The Audit Committee of Hyndburn Council convened on Monday, 24 June 2024, to discuss several key issues, including the approval of the Annual Audit Report 2023-24, progress reporting for April to May 2024, and risk management strategies. Decisions were made on the acceptance of the audit report and the appointment of independent members to the committee.
Annual Audit Report 2023-24
The committee reviewed and approved the Annual Audit Report 2023-24, which provides a comprehensive overview of the council's financial performance and governance. The report highlighted areas of improvement and noted that the council had successfully addressed previous audit recommendations. Councillors discussed the importance of maintaining robust financial controls and ensuring transparency in all council operations. One councillor remarked, The audit report is a testament to our commitment to financial integrity and accountability.
Progress Reporting Apr24-May24
The Progress Reporting Apr24-May24 document was presented, detailing the council's achievements and ongoing projects during this period. Key projects included infrastructure improvements and community engagement initiatives. The report also identified areas where progress had been slower than anticipated and proposed measures to address these delays. The committee acknowledged the efforts of council staff and emphasised the need for continuous monitoring to ensure project milestones are met.
Risk Management to Audit - June 2024
The committee examined the Risk Management to Audit - June 2024 report, which outlined the council's approach to identifying and mitigating risks. The report stressed the importance of proactive risk management to safeguard council assets and ensure service continuity. Councillors discussed various risk scenarios and the effectiveness of current mitigation strategies. One councillor noted, Effective risk management is crucial for the resilience of our council services.
Appointment of Independent Members to Audit Committee 2024
A decision was made to appoint new independent members to the audit committee, as detailed in the Appointment of Independent Members to Audit Committee 2024 document. The committee recognised the value of having independent perspectives to enhance the committee's oversight functions. The new members bring a wealth of experience in finance and governance, which will be instrumental in supporting the committee's work.
Update on Statement of Accounts
The committee received an Update on Statement of Accounts, which provided the latest information on the council's financial statements. The update included adjustments made following the audit process and outlined the timeline for finalising the accounts. Councillors discussed the importance of timely and accurate financial reporting to maintain public trust and ensure compliance with statutory requirements.
